AgentCanvas is the first visual orchestration canvas for Gemini 3.5 Flash sub-agent pipelines. Most multi-agent systems today are black boxes - you run code, agents execute, you see a final output with no visibility into what happened in between.
AgentCanvas changes that. Drag and drop Gemini agents onto a canvas, connect them into pipelines, define their roles and tools, and watch every tool call execute in real time with a live animated trace. Every agent handoff, every tool call, every output is visible as it happens.
Built entirely during the hackathon. Three demo pipelines included: Research (Scout → Analyst → Writer), Productivity (Planner → Scheduler → Communicator), and Engineering (Researcher → Engineer → Reviewer). Fully customizable add agents, define roles, draw connections, run any pipeline.
Tech stack: React frontend with live SSE streaming, FastAPI backend, Gemini 3.5 Flash for all agent execution.
